The Cultural and Mythological Significance of Eye of Horus
The Eye of Horus, also known as Wadjet, originates from Egyptian mythology. It symbolizes protection, royal power, and good health, playing a vital role in the spiritual and cultural landscape of ancient Egypt. The symbol is associated with the story of Horus, the sky god, who lost his left eye in a conflict with Seth; the eye was later restored, representing recovery and wholeness.

Industry Insights: The Use of Symbolism in Slot Game Design
The integration of symbols like the Eye of Horus into slot games is not merely aesthetic; it is driven by strategic factors rooted in cultural psychology and branding. Research indicates that symbolic imagery can influence player perceptions, fostering feelings of luck, protection, and empowerment—attributes crucial to gambling atmospheres.
Creative developers leverage these symbols to craft immersive experiences. For example, themed slot machines with Egyptian motifs — including pyramids, scarabs, and hieroglyphs — create an exotic environment that appeals to curiosity and a desire for adventure. Among these, the Eye of Horus often functions as a central scatter or bonus symbol, capitalising on its recognition and perceived auspicious qualities.
